Kedhar Jadhav declared fit for World Cup

The Indian all-rounder Kedhar Jadhav is declared fit for the World Cup and is set to join the team for the flight to London on May 22.

Kedhar Jadhav who had an average IPL for Chennai Super Kings suffered a shoulder injury during CSK’s last league match. He then had to sit out for the rest of the tournament.

Now, the all-rounder has recovered well in the watchful eyes of the Indian Physio Patrick Farhart who conducted a few fitness Test on Thursday morning.

It looks like Jadhav has cleared all the tests and BCCI accepted the reports.

Kedhar Jadhav is a vital cog to Virat Kohli-led team as he provides an extra spinning option to the team. His unique action has acted a big plus for him and he was able to pick up important wickets at the right time while performing with the bat as well.
